O-Cedar EasyWring RinseClean Spin Mop & Bucket System
$49.99When purchased online
About this item
Highlights
REMOVES OVER 99% OF BACTERIA W/ JUST WATER: O-Cedar's EasyWring RinseClean Microfiber Spin Mop provides a deep-cleaning solution for all your at home needs by effectively removing dirt, grime and over 99% of bacteria with just water!
2-TANK SYSTEM: Separated clean and dirty water tanks for a continuous clean
-HANDS-FREE WRINGING: Foot-activated spinning wringer allows for hands-free wrining and controlled water release
CLEAN HARD TO REACH PLACES: Triangular mop head allows for better corner cleaning
SAFE ON ALL HARD SURFACES: Safe for all hard flooring surfaces, including hardwood
MACHINE WASHABLE: Machine washable microfiber mop head refills last longer than disposables and reduce waste. Simply toss your dirty refill into the wash, and swap in a new refill for a clean start.
CONTENTS INCLUDE: System includes RinseClean bucket, adjustable telescopic handle and genuine microfiber mop head

Description
Cleaning just got cleaner with the EasyWring RinseClean Spin Mop system. Its patented dual-chamber bucket technology features separated clean and dirty water tanks, making it easy to continuously clean with clean water. So, you never have to mop with dirty water again. What’s more, the microfiber mop head removes dirt and grime with just water. Of course, you can use your favorite cleaner—you just don’t need to anymore.

Q: This might be a stupid question, but how do you use this? Lol. Like step by step. I put the head in the clean water, then wring it out, then mop, then put the head in the clean water again? Wouldn't that still just make the clean water dirty?
submitted by Iain - 2 years ago
A: Hello! I realize that this question was posted 5 months ago but for anyone else reading through these wondering this.....because I definitely was too before I bought it. What they don't show in the pictures or videos or description is the most important part! Inside of the bucket, not the spinny side but the clean water side, is a red plastic tab. You can kind of see it in some of the pictures. When you pull that up, it allows clean water to flow into the bucket. And when you push it back down it obviously stops the flow of water. So.....allow some clean water into the clean water side, wring it out, mop your floor, then when you want to rinse the mop, allow a small amount of water into the clean water side, allow your mop to soak it up then wring it out. Now your clean water side is empty and your mop is clean. Pull the tab to let water back into the bucket and use this fresh water to mop. And repeat. Hope this helps someone!

Q: This will sound stupid but how does the dirty water from the wringing section get to the tank below the clean water? I've checked the photos but still can't figure it out. lol Thanks for the help.
submitted by Sarah - 10 months ago
A: Hi Sarah, the new two-tank system features two compartments that separate the clean and dirty water. The clean water tank fills the rinse chamber with just enough clean water to be soaked up by the mop. When you spin the mop in the wringer, the dirt and water are wrung out into the bucket below. The rinse chamber refills with clean water, ready for your next rinse.

Q: How do you properly clean out the container? If you don't remove all the water just like a washer machine that isn't properly dried, it will create mold and eventually smell.
submitted by Elle - 1 year ago
A: We recommend rinsing as much leftover cleaning solution out with water as possible, empty and leave the blue fill cap and red flow valve open to air dry. If you are just using water, be sure to empty the water and let air dry occasionally to ensure a fresh, clean water rotation.
